If you are reading this and you are one of my clients then you know about a personal health struggle I dealt with last year into early this year. If you are not one of my clients, then let me sum it up for you in 2 sentences: I had the worst possible case of Valley Fever (a respiratory fungus infection) you can get, it spread throughout my body for over 18 months and caused all kinds of health problems. While I was going through all of this I was physically unable to work out AND due to some early misdiagnosis, I was under extreme mental distress because I thought I had been dealt a near death sentence.
I am happy to say, I was properly re-diagnosed, have been on medicine for 3 months now and am at about 90% of normal.
I’m telling you this because during all this, I’ll admit it…I put on some weight. I’m human. But now that I’m feeling pretty darn fantastic I have been on a mission to get back to my old self and my old body…. the body I had a couple of years ago before all this drama started. In addition to their boot camp workouts, I give them quick but intense 20-30 minute workouts to do at home on their days away from camp. This is the one I’m giving them this week (in fact YOU are getting it before them). Print it out and give it a try.

If you are a real beginner (as in this is the first time you will be breaking a sweat in the last 3-6 months or more) only do each circuit 1 time. If you are intermediate, do each circuit 2 times, if you’ve been working out regularly and intensely for 6 months or more try it 3 times.
